Two artists--one from Syrian and the other from Afghanistan--without any status recognised in our country tell about the importance of theatre in the lives of people displaced by war and other conflicts. They share how their personal experiences inform their productions in the double bill ‘Impossible Love’. They also express their desire to help Malaysians have a better appreciation of the often invisible minority groups in our midst.
